TWICE: Fake & True

 TWICE have released so many catchy songs recently, and that got me and everyone else excited for more.
Their latest project; a new single for their upcoming Japanese album, has been trending all day with some praising the track, and others explaining how underwhelmed they were, and I fall right in between.

"Fake & True" has a super catchy beat, a trademark of the girl group. I liked the singing verses from each member however it felt like some parts weren't really connected.  Like some verse would be cool and the one following is as good but it feels like they're distant in way. It also felt like sometimes the song was rushed, like it needed more tweaking here and there.

I think Momo sounded really good here, Mina also had some strong parts, and Tzuyu was good too.

The Daehyun/Chaeyoung rap part has been talked about rather a lot in the past few hours, many have claimed it was totally awesome, but frankly speaking, it was just Ok!

Lyrically it was ok, performance wise, I wouldn't really call it rap, it was just alright and It's definitely not as "amazing" as many have described it to be.

I don't want compare this song to their other releases, the way I kind of did when I reviewed Feel Special,  so all I'm gonna say is the song has a really good beat, some performances are good, but over all, I wasn't a huge fan.

I am still looking forward to the album, but I hope the other songs on this upcoming record are stronger.
